Fee Structure And Facilities

The college is very affordable. It is quite feasible for us as we are paying only Rs 900 per year for our course to the college. One of the cheapest colleges in India. Everything is very feasible even to the poorest seeking admission

Campus Life

Extracurricular activities labs sports are present and as good as any other big college nearby. There is almost one girl per boy ie a ratio of 1:1. Also, we have a diversified status of students yet, we all tend to live together.

Admission

You must have opted Sanskrit as a compulsory subject in your 10+2 examination and scored at least 50%. Further you must be able to produce a valid degree of passing 10+2 examination issued from a recognized board.

Jamia Millia Islamia University-[JMI], Bachelor of Technology [B.Tech] (Mechanical Engineering)
Reviewed on Jan 22, 2026(Enrolled 2025)

Placement Experience:

Placements at Jamia Millia Islamia are not too high or too low and depend on the branch. Students can apply for placements starting from their 7th semester. Big companies like TCS, Infosys, Wipro, Accenture, and some startups come to recruit. The average salary offered is between 7 to 8 lakhs per year, but there are not many students who get higher packages. About 40 to 60 percent of students get placed. Many students also work on getting into higher studies or look for jobs outside the campus after they finish their degree.
